Spectra-kote Corp., received certification for its coating and WAM™ medium for corrugated boxes by the Fibre Box Association, Rolling Meadows, Ill., protocol standards for recyclability. The coating is a proven moisture barrier that maintains its ability to be recycled unlike traditional wax coatings. Nearly 3 billion pounds of non-recyclable, wax-coated corrugated board gets dumped in landfills each year. Using Spectra-kote’s coating and WAM medium can help reduce that amount. XQinnovations, a research and development company based in Melbourne, Australia, created the Box Quality Measure tool, a transportable tool that releases vibrations into the card to test its strength instead of having to take samples to the lab. The Box Quality Measure tool does not measure thickness, it measures shear stiffness, or how well the structure resists being pushed over onto its side, instead. The tool costs about $10,000 per unit but can possibly save up to 30 percent of paper in some applications. For more information, visit www.xqi.com.au.
